The market for LDPE & LLDPE sealant web films is that the wings of such industries fly high in generating their demand because packaging is one of the major factors considered in flexible, high-barrier, and recyclable forms. Such industries are food & beverage, pharmaceuticals, personal care, and industrial packaging.
These films are the determining factor for freshness in the product and elongation of shelf life, along with resistance to moisture. With the help of advanced eco-friendly formulations, automation in film production, and smart packaging technologies, the market is expected to broaden its horizon in the coming decade.
The market size of the LDPE & LLDPE sealant web films industry is expected to be an estimated USD 352.7 Million in 2025 and will witness a growth of 4.2% CAGR from 2025 to 2035.
The main factors driving this market growth are rising regulatory imperatives toward sustainable packaging, increasing demand for high-performance sealing solutions, and innovation in multi-layer and bio-based films. Key Market Metrics
Metric | Value |
---|---|
Market Size in 2025 | USD 352.7 Million |
Projected Market Size in 2035 | USD 532.1 Million |
CAGR (2025 to 2035) | 4.2% |

Market Share Analysis by Company
Company Name | Estimated Market Share (%) |
---|---|
Amcor Plc | 10-14% |
Berry Global Inc. | 8-12% |
Sealed Air Corporation | 6-10% |
Mondi Group | 4-8% |
Uflex Ltd. | 3-7% |
Other Companies (combined) | 45-55% |
